在前端开发中,经常需要使用到对二进制数据进行加密的功能,而 base64 编码是一种比较常用的方式。基于此,@types/base64-arraybuffer 是一款在 TypeScript 中使用 base64 编码的工具包,它可以让你在开发中更加便捷地处理 base64 编码的相关操作。
安装
在使用 @types/base64-arraybuffer 之前,需要先安装这个 npm 包。可以通过以下的命令进行安装:
npm install @types/base64-arraybuffer
使用
base64ArrayBuffer.encode()
使用 base64ArrayBuffer.encode() 方法,可以将 ArrayBuffer 类型的数据进行编码。编码完成后,返回一个 base64 串。
以下是一个示例代码:
-- -------------------- ---- ------- ------ - ----------------- - ---- ---------------------------- ----- ------ - --- ---------------- ----- ---- - --- ----------------- --------------- --- --------------- --- --------------- --- ----- --------- - --------------------------------- ----------------------- -- --- ------
base64ArrayBuffer.decode()
使用 base64ArrayBuffer.decode() 方法,可以将 base64 串解码为 ArrayBuffer 类型的数据。
以下是一个示例代码:
-- -------------------- ---- ------- ------ - ----------------- - ---- ---------------------------- ----- --------- - ------- ----- ------ - ------------------------------------ ----- ---- - --- ----------------- ----------------------------- -- --- - ----------------------------- -- --- - ----------------------------- -- --- -
总结
通过本文介绍,我们了解了如何使用 @types/base64-arraybuffer 这个 npm 包来更加方便地处理 base64 编码的相关操作。在实际开发中,我们可以根据自己的需求来选择不同的方法来完成相应的操作。希望本文对您有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/5eedaacbb5cbfe1ea061059b